There are three levels of friendship that everyone will have in their life journey.

1. People who are below you: They look up to you as their mentor and friend, they are your greatest fans, there is nothing wrong with it, but when you have more of these people around you, limitation is going to be your portion, for they take from you without adding.

2. Those that are on the same level with you: They are your pals, colleagues and mate, having more of them as friends will only bring stagnation since there will be no need to improve your life style.

3. People that are above you: They are your mentor, these are people you need more because they will pull you up.

I am not talking of discrimination, for you are to respect everyone and their right of individuality. I’m talking about setting goals in your associations. Friendship is not by force, it is by choice and you have to chose who you will call a friend or associate.
